Nevertheless, the arrival of the portable video camera in the early 1900s made it feasible for photographers to catch candid moments on the streets. Leaders such as Eugene Atget and Henri Cartier-Bresson in the 1920s and 30s led the way for modern street digital photography, using handheld cams to record day-to-day life in the cities they resided in.
Not known Factual Statements About Street Photographers
Photographers like Robert Frank and Garry Winogrand recorded the spirit of post-war America, recording the altering social and political landscape of the country. The 1970s saw road digital photography end up being much more introspective, with photographers such as Diane Arbus and Lee Friedlander exploring motifs of identification and alienation in their work.
